BACKGROUND: Convincing results from randomized controlled trials (RCTs) have led to increasing use of immune checkpoint inhibitors (ICI) as part of standard therapies in real-world (RW) scenarios. However, RW patients differ clinically from RCT populations and might have reduced long-term survival. Currently, only sparse data on 3-5-year survival rate for RW patients with advanced non-small cell lung cancer (NSCLC) treated with ICI exist. MATERIALS AND METHODS: A multicenter study was performed including 729 patients with advanced NSCLC receiving monotherapy with ICI (retrospective data (n = 566) and prospective data (n = 163)). Detailed baseline clinical characteristics, programmed death-ligand 1 (PD-L1) tumor proportion score (TPS), and baseline haematological count were registered. Kaplan-Meier estimates and log-rank test were used for survival analyses, Cox regression for determination of prognostic factors. RESULTS: Median time of follow-up (FU) was 48.7 months (IQR 37.2-54.3). Median overall survival (OS) in first line treatment was 20.4 months (IQR 8.5-45.0) compared to 11.4 months (IQR 4.6-27.1) in ≥2nd line (HR 1.48, 95% CI 1.25-1.75). Estimated probability of OS was 30% at 3 years, 23% at 4 years, and 13% at 5 years in first line compared to 17, 13, and 11% in ≥2nd line, respectively. For those with performance status (PS) 2, the 2-year OS rate was 32% (95% CI 0.22-0.43) compared to 5% (95% CI 0.01-0.15) in patients with PD-L1 ≥ 50% versus <50%, respectively. CONCLUSIONS: Compared to RCTs, long-term OS and PFS rates are lower in real-world patients treated with ICI in first line but much improved compared to historic rates on chemotherapy. A promising flattening of both the OS and progression free survival curves illustrates that also a subset of real-world patients obtain long-term remission. Patients with PS 2 and PD-L1 ≥ 50% may obtain clinically meaningful 2-year PFS and OS rates.

BACKGROUND: Prospective investigation on cancer-associated venous thromboembolism (VTE) in non-small cell lung cancer (NSCLC) during treatment with immune checkpoint inhibitors (ICIs) is lacking. PATIENTS AND METHODS: A prospective real-world study using combined computed tomography venography and pulmonary angiography (CTVPA) to screen patients with NSCLC for VTE (cohort A). A retrospective multicenter cohort without additional screening with CTVPA was included as control (cohort B). A model with VTE as a time-dependent event using competing risk analysis model with death as a competing event was used to evaluate outcomes and differences in cumulative VTE incidences. RESULTS: Cohort A (n = 146) and cohort B (n = 426) had median follow-up for VTE of 16.5 months (IQR 6.7-35.6). Cumulative VTE events at 1, 3, 6, and 12 months were 7.5 %, 9.6 %, 13.0 %, 14.4 % for cohort A and 1.9 %, 3.8 %, 4.9 %, 5.6 % for cohort B with SHR 2.42 (CI 95 % 1.37-4.27) p = 0.0024. Recurrent VTE comprised 52 % and 37 %, respectively. In multivariate overall survival analysis, VTE was significantly associated with impaired OS (HR 2.12 CI 95 % [1.49-3.03], p < 0.0001). Risk factors for VTE comprised prior VTE and ICI administered in first line. CONCLUSION: Cumulative VTE incidence in NSCLC patients following palliative ICI may be significantly higher than reported in randomised clinical trials and retrospective real-world reports. VTE development during ICI impair OS significantly. Thus, more focus on VTE during ICI is warranted to optimise both prevention and management of VTE. Whether there is a causal relationship between VTE and ICI remains to be explored.

Sparse data exist on immune checkpoint inhibition (ICI) in NSCLC patients with brain metastasis (BM), especially for those with no local therapy (LT) (whole brain radiation therapy (WBRT), stereotactic RT (SRT) or neurosurgery) preceding ICI. Our aims were to investigate the prevalence of BM, rate of intracranial response (ICR), and survival and quality of life (QoL) in real-life patients with advanced NSCLC undergoing palliative ICI. This was a prospective non-randomized study (NCT03870464) with magnetic resonance imaging of the brain (MR-C) performed at baseline resulting in a clinical decision to administer LT or not. ICR evaluation (MR-C) at week 8-9 (mRECIST criteria) for group A (LT) and group B (untreated) was assessed. Change in QoL was assessed using EQ-5D-5L. Of 159 included patients, 45 (28%) had baseline BM. Median follow-up was 23.2 months (IQR 16.4-30.2). Of patients in group A (21) and B (16), 16/37 (43%) had symptomatic BM. ICR was 8/21, 38% (complete or partial response) for group A versus 8/16, 50% for group B. No statistical difference in median overall survival of patients with BM (group A: 12.3 (5.2-NR), group B: 20.5 months (4.9-NR)) and without (22.4 months (95% 16.2-26.3)) was obtained. Baseline QoL was comparable regardless of BM, but an improved QoL (at week 9) was found in those without BM. Patients with NSCLC and BM receiving ICI had long-term survival comparable to those without BM.

BACKGROUND: Immune checkpoint inhibitors (ICIs) are implemented as standard treatment for patients with advanced non-small cell lung cancer (NSCLC) in first-line and subsequent-line treatment. However, certain subgroups such as patients with older age, poor performance status (PS), and severe comorbidity are underrepresented in the randomized controlled trials (RCTs). This study aimed to assess overall survival (OS), treatment data, and clinical features affecting second- or subsequent-line ICI efficacy in an unselected, Danish, nationwide NSCLC population. METHODS: Patients with advanced NSCLC who started nivolumab or pembrolizumab as second-line or subsequent-line treatment between 1 September 2015, and 1 October 2018, were identified from institutional records of all Danish oncology departments. Clinical and treatment data were retrospectively collected. Descriptive statistics and survival analyses were performed. RESULTS: Data were available for 840 patients; 49% females. The median age was 68 years (19% were ≥75 years), 19% had PS ≥2, and 36% had moderate to severe comorbidity. The median OS (mOS) was 12.2 months; 15.1 months and 10.0 months in females and males, respectively. The median time-to-treatment discontinuation (mTTD) and median progression-free survival (mPFS) was 3.2 and 5.2 months, respectively. Patients with PS ≥2 had a mOS of 4.5 months, mTTD of 1.1 month, and mPFS of 2.0 months. In multivariable Cox regression analysis, male sex (HR = 1.35, 95% CI 1.11-1.62), PS >0 (PS 1, HR = 1.88, 95% CI 1.52-2.33; PS ≥2, HR = 4.15, 95% CI 3.13-5.5), liver metastases (HR = 1.72, 95% CI 1.34-2.22), and bone metastases (HR = 1.27, 95% CI 1.03-1.58) were significant poor prognostic OS factors. CONCLUSIONS: Danish real-world patients with advanced NSCLC treated with second- or subsequent-line ICI had an OS comparable to results from RCTs. Women, frail and older patients constituted a higher proportion than in previous RCTs. Clinical features associated with poor OS were male sex, PS ≥1 (in particular PS ≥2), bone-, and liver metastases.

Background The selection of patients with non-small cell lung cancer (NSCLC) for immune checkpoint inhibitor (ICI) treatment remains challenging. This real-world study aimed to compare the overall survival (OS) before and after the implementation of ICIs, to identify OS prognostic factors, and to assess treatment data in first-line (1L) ICI-treated patients without epidermal growth factor receptor mutation or anaplastic lymphoma kinase translocation. Methods Data from the Danish NSCLC population initiated with 1L palliative antineoplastic treatment from 1 January 2013 to 1 October 2018, were extracted from the Danish Lung Cancer Registry (DLCR). Long-term survival and median OS pre- and post-approval of 1L ICI were compared. From electronic health records, additional clinical and treatment data were obtained for ICI-treated patients from 1 March 2017 to 1 October 2018. Results The OS was significantly improved in the DLCR post-approval cohort (n = 2055) compared to the pre-approval cohort (n = 1658). The 3-year OS rates were 18% (95% CI 15.6-20.0) and 6% (95% CI 5.1-7.4), respectively. On multivariable Cox regression, bone (HR = 1.63) and liver metastases (HR = 1.47), performance status (PS) 1 (HR = 1.86), and PS ≥ 2 (HR = 2.19) were significantly associated with poor OS in ICI-treated patients. Conclusion OS significantly improved in patients with advanced NSCLC after ICI implementation in Denmark. In ICI-treated patients, PS ≥ 1, and bone and liver metastases were associated with a worse prognosis.

Background: To investigate effect and toxicity of immune checkpoint inhibition (ICI) in a Danish real-life non-small cell lung cancer (NSCLC) population. By including patients underrepresented in clinical trials, such as those with brain metastasis (BM), higher age, more comorbidity and poorer performance status (ECOG), comparison of unselected patients to clinical trial populations is possible. Material and methods: Real life data were gathered from 118 consecutive NSCLC patients with incurable NSCLC treated with ICI at the Department of Oncology at the University Hospital of Odense, Denmark from September 2015 to April 2018. Immune-related adverse events (irAEs) grades 3-5 were registered prospectively during the same period. Additional patient related data were obtained retrospectively from patients' files. Overall survival (OS) and progression-free survival (PFS) were calculated using the Kaplan-Meier estimates, the log-rank test and cox regression analysis performed for factors affecting survival. Results: Median age for patients was 66 years (IQR 59-71) and 62 years (range: 55-64) for those with BM. Females 63%; adenocarcinoma (AC)/squamous/others 69%/23%/8%; ECOG ≥ 2 10%; bone/brain/liver metastases 36%/18%/15%; PD-L1 (TPS) <1%/ ≥ 1%/ ≤ 49%/ ≥ 50%/NR: 3%/14%/68%/15%; baseline autoimmunity 10%, Charlson's Comorbidity Index Score (CCIS) ≥ 2 39%, treatment line: 1st/2nd/ ≥ 3rd 39%/30%/31%. Median OS for patients receiving ICI in ≥2 line was 11.5 months versus not reached in first line (HR 2.6, [95% CI: 1.3-5.0], p = .005). For patients with BM, the median OS was 8.2 months (HR 1.38, [95% CI: 0.7-2.5], p = .37). Twenty-four percent of patients terminated ICI due to irAE grades 3-5 alone (grade 5, n = 1), which were not associated with higher age or BM. Conclusions: OS and PFS were comparable to clinical trial reports. Long-lasting remission is also possible in patients with BM. Real-life populations have higher rates of irAE grades 3 and 4 than reported in clinical trials, but it does not seem to impact median OS.

Dermatomyositis (DM) is a rare disease, which is associated with malignancy in around 20% of cases. DM can precede the diagnosis of ovarian cancer by years. In this case, a 63-year-old woman was diagnosed with DM by biopsy due to diffuse symptoms of oedema in both arms and a spreading violet/dark red rash of both arms and thighs. A large inoperable ovarian tumour was found subsequently. In order to reach an early diagnosis and curatively treat people with cancer, extra focus must be paid on paraneoplastic phenomenons including DM.

OBJECTIVE: Cartilage oligomeric matrix protein (COMP) has been identified as a prognostic marker of progressive joint destruction in rheumatoid arthritis. In this population based study we evaluated associations between plasma concentrations of COMP, disease activity, and growth velocity in patients with recent-onset juvenile idiopathic arthritis (JIA). COMP levels in JIA and healthy children were compared with those in healthy adults. Plasma levels of insulin-like growth factor I (IGF-1), which has been associated with COMP expression and growth velocity, were studied in parallel. METHODS: 87 patients with JIA entered the study, including oligoarticular JIA (n = 34), enthesitis-related arthritis (n = 8), polyarticular rheumatoid factor (RF)-positive JIA (n = 2), polyarticular RF-negative JIA (n = 27), systemic JIA (n = 6), and undifferentiated JIA (n = 10). Plasma levels of COMP were measured by ELISA and IGF-1 by a radioimmunoassay. RESULTS: Significantly higher COMP levels [mean 18.9 U/l (95% CI 17.3-20.5)] were found in healthy children compared with healthy adults [mean 10.7 U/l (95% CI 9.4-12.1)] (p < 0.0001). COMP levels in the JIA patients [mean 13.5 U/l (95% CI 12.4-14.7)] were significantly reduced compared to healthy children (p < 0.0001), and correlated negatively with C-reactive protein (CRP; r = -0.29, p = 0.01) and thrombocyte count (r = -0.28, p = 0.02). COMP levels in the JIA patients correlated positively with growth velocity (cm/yr) (r = 0.38, p = 0.0003) and growth velocity (SDS) (r = 0.29, p = 0.007). CONCLUSION: We found reduced COMP levels in children with JIA compared with healthy children. COMP levels in JIA correlated negatively with inflammatory activity as evaluated by CRP and the thrombocyte counts, and were associated with reduced growth rate.

INTRODUCTION: Tumour necrosis factor (TNF)-alpha and TNF-beta, also called lymphotoxin (LT), are bound by soluble truncated TNF receptors (sTNFRI and II) that are released from cell surfaces and act as natural inhibitors of TNF-induced inflammation. We investigated the plasma levels of sTNFRI and II in parallel with LT binding capacity (LTBC) in 44 patients with juvenile chronic arthritis (JIA). METHODS: LTBC was determined by spiking diluted plasma samples with 1000 pg/ml of human recombinant LT. Detectable LT was measured by an in-house ELISA and LTBC was expressed in arbitrary units (AU) as the percentage value of bound LT to added LT. The levels of sTNFRI and-II were measured by ELISA (R&D). RESULTS: We found slightly reduced sTNFRI and II levels in JIA patients (n=44) compared with healthy controls sTNFRI: 1118 pg/ml (656-2074) [mean (range)] vs. 1262 pg/ml (819-2280) p=0.015; sTNFRII: 1953 pg/ml (889-4476) vs. 2311 pg/ml (1309-4186) p=0.008. The sTNFRI levels correlated positively with morning stiffness (r=0.30, p=0.044), physician's global assessment (r=0.39; p=0.009) and CRP (r=0.43; p=0.0048). sTNFRII did not correlate with measures of disease activity. In contrast, patient LTBC values were elevated compared to controls: 44 AU (36-52) vs. 31 AU (13-41) [mean (range)], p<0.0001, but did not correlate with disease activity. CONCLUSION: Despite overall slightly reduced plasma levels of sTNFRI and II, the capacity to bind TNF appeared to be increased in plasma samples from JIA patients.
